Texans Goon draft 1. Garett Bolles OT (Will use as right tackle) 2. Pat Eiflein C (To be used as Right Guard or tackle cover) 3. Marcus Maye FS 4. Damontae Kazee CB 4. Anthony Walker Jr ILB A sensible draft but hardly inspired, I didn't get any of my top choices in any of the rounds. Bolles and Eiflein I have brought in as starters, the rest would theoretically get cover time and eventually become starters a few seasons down the line. They all have good character and some have leadership potential. Of course the first area of need has not been addressed, Houston need a QB who can hit the ground running, I was interested in getting Joshua Dobbs, who I think will be a worthwhile project but he got taken early. I agree that the draft should be used to build for the future rather than plug gaps, Houston's lack of Free Agency activity somewhat tied my hands though. At least the guys I brought in have high ceilings according to the reports I read. This draft has been fun and I suppose I'm a Texan now, shame I won't be awake when the real draft is on.
